Installation Procedure

WARNING: This page does not describe the selected car, but rather 6 other vehicles, including the 2004 Oldsmobile Bravada, 2004 GMC Envoy XUV, 2004 GMC Envoy XL, 2004 GMC Envoy, and 2004 Chevrolet TrailBlazer.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
    Fig 1: Low Pressure Switch
    GM741190Courtesy of GENERAL MOTORS CORP.
  1. Install the new O-ring seal. Refer to O-Ring Replacement .
  2. NOTE: Refer to FASTENER NOTICE in Cautions and Notices.
  3. Install the A/C low pressure switch (2) to the accumulator (1).

    Tighten:  Tighten the A/C low pressure switch to 4.8 N.m (42 lb in).

  4. Connect the A/C low pressure switch electrical connector.
  5. Leak test the fittings of the components using the J 39400-A  . See Special Tools and Equipment .
